pyperf600 has been running into 8K BPF_COMPLEXITY_LIMIT_JMP_SEQ limitations
for a long while now, after some internal compiler changes.

Until BPF verifier is bestowed with scalar evolution logic, make that test
actually work by doing what would anyone should do in such situations: by
moving repeatable per-iteration work into independently verified global
functions.

`void *` argument is a problem for global funcs, but a static function wrapper
doing necessary casts and a bit of __arg_nonnull magic dust is all it takes.

diff --git a/tools/testing/selftests/bpf/progs/pyperf.h b/tools/testing/selftests/bpf/progs/pyperf.h
index 86484f07e1d1..fd93a96e5901 100644
--- a/tools/testing/selftests/bpf/progs/pyperf.h
+++ b/tools/testing/selftests/bpf/progs/pyperf.h
@@ -85,9 +85,11 @@ static void *get_thread_state(void *tls_base, PidData *pidData)
 	return thread_state;
 }
 
-static __always_inline bool get_frame_data(void *frame_ptr, PidData *pidData,
-					   FrameData *frame, Symbol *symbol)
+__weak bool __get_frame_data(long frame_ptr_, PidData *pidData __arg_nonnull,
+			     FrameData *frame __arg_nonnull, Symbol *symbol __arg_nonnull)
 {
+	void *frame_ptr = (void *)frame_ptr_;
+
 	// read data from PyFrameObject
 	bpf_probe_read_user(&frame->f_back,
 			    sizeof(frame->f_back),
@@ -119,6 +121,12 @@ static __always_inline bool get_frame_data(void *frame_ptr, PidData *pidData,
 	return true;
 }
 
+static __always_inline bool get_frame_data(void *frame_ptr, PidData *pidData,
+					   FrameData *frame, Symbol *symbol)
+{
+	return __get_frame_data((long)frame_ptr, pidData, frame, symbol);
+}
+
 struct {
 	__uint(type, BPF_MAP_TYPE_HASH);
 	__uint(max_entries, 1);
